Post by Dan White on Jul 18, 2011 17:49:41 GMT -5
I'll update this whenever we finish a new point
Schedule One a fortnight, a supercard show every two months
How people win Max 2 segment credits per show, although you're free to write more if you want Quality will be the main thing judged on. Basically, effort will be taken into consideration. People who put in effort and write interesting segments will have as much chance of winning as people who write 2000 word RPs about their garden or something like that
Titles None to begin with, eventually phased in
Company Focus TNA/ECW size, with good production values
Show Names Fallout. Supercard names to be named after each other, rather than keep a strict schedule. One flagship anniversary PPV a year (if we make it that long!)
Events A lot more tournaments and competitions, particularly if we're starting without a main title. Retain a rumble-style event but if there are lack of numbers, we will consider other options rather than just a Royal Rumble match.
Venue(s) The arena will be in Las Vegas, extravagant to have whatever you want, really. Capacity arena of about 15,000.
